  1. Verb

    build up

    Definitions

    1. enlarge, develop, or increase by degrees or in stages

    Examples

    • « build up your savings »
  2. 2. form or accumulate steadily

    Examples

    • « Resistance to the manager's plan built up quickly »
    • « Pressure is building up at the Indian-Pakistani border »
  3. 3. prepare oneself for a military confrontation

    Examples

    • « The U.S. is girding for a conflict in the Middle East »
    • « troops are building up on the Iraqui border »

    Antonyms

    • disarm
    • demilitarize
    • demilitarise
  4. 4. bolster or strengthen

    Examples

    • « We worked up courage »
    • « build up confidence »
    • « ramp up security in the airports »
  5. 5. change the use of and make available or usable

    Examples

    • « develop land »
    • « The country developed its natural resources »
    • « The remote areas of the country were gradually built up »
